My question is :
For example, I have two wifi connected robots which I want to use mqtt_bridge with. For now, everything works for the single node that I use, but I wonder if it is possible to have 2 nodes connected to ROS with mqtt_bridge?

Yes you can.
Create 2 launch files with different node names and proceed normally. You just have to organize your mqtt topics accordingly.
Example of mqtt topics structure:
For robot 1:
robot1/position/x
robot1/position/y
robot1/position/z
For robot 2:
robot2/position/x
robot2/position/y
robot2/position/z
